47 arrested for violating State of Emergency regulations

Posted: Friday, August 14, 2020. 11:02 am CST.

By Aaron Humes: Citing his daily bulletin from the Commissioner of Police Chester Williams, the Prime Minister Dean Barrow said some Belizeans are still not paying attention to the ongoing COVID-19 emergency.

Forty-seven persons were arrested for various violations up to last night, by the Commissioner’s count.

Later the amendments introducing stiffer penalties for violations will be discussed and the Prime Minister signaled that he was willing to address the reservations of the Opposition.
